The Greek Exodus from Egypt : : Diaspora Politics and Emigration, 1937-1962 / / Angelos Dalachanis.
From the nineteenth century to the middle of the twentieth, Greeks comprised one of the largest and most influential minority groups in Egyptian society, yet barely two thousand remain there today.
